Learning SEM today is completely different from even three years ago. Platforms have evolved, Google’s automation has increased, and the skills required to run profitable paid search campaigns have expanded beyond simply “choosing keywords.”
If you want to get serious about SEM, a structured course helps you avoid expensive trial and error. Below is a full breakdown of the 10 best SEM courses, written as a long-form review based on actually going through each one, noting what they do well, what they lack, and who they’re best suited for.
What Makes a Good SEM Course?
Before diving in, here’s the criteria I used when evaluating these programmes:
-
Practical, hands-on content
-
Up-to-date Google Ads interface and strategies
-
Clear explanation of account structure and keyword research
-
Real examples, case studies, and exercises
-
Certification or portfolio pieces
-
Strong support or community
Let’s get into the courses.
1. Google Ads for Beginners – Coursera (by Google)
This was the first SEM course I ever completed and it’s still one of the easiest entry points for beginners. It’s short, clear, and delivered by Google’s own training team, so the basics are taught correctly.
What I liked:
The course walks you through the core mechanics: keyword themes, ad auction, campaign types, budgeting, and basic optimisation. Everything is explained in simple language, making it ideal for complete beginners.
What could be better:
It’s very introductory. If you want deep optimisation skills or real case studies, you’ll need a more advanced course afterward.
Best for:
Anyone who wants to understand SEM fundamentals without feeling overwhelmed.
2. Google Digital Marketing & E-Commerce Certificate – Coursera
This one goes far beyond SEM. It covers Google Ads, SEO, analytics, e-commerce workflows, and digital marketing strategy. When I took it, I appreciated how SEM was explained alongside broader marketing concepts.
What I liked:
Strong structure, real assignments, and a professional certificate recognised globally.
What could be better:
SEM is only one module, so if paid search is your main focus, this won’t be enough on its own.
Best for:
Marketers who want to understand SEM in the context of full-funnel digital marketing.
3. Google Ads Course – Reliablesoft Academy
This is one of the most practical SEM courses I’ve taken. It feels like learning directly from someone who runs campaigns every day.
What I liked:
Detailed real-world examples, step-by-step setup instructions, and explanations on how to think strategically about keywords, structure, and bidding.
What could be better:
No “community” or group support. You learn independently.
Best for:
Business owners, marketers, and junior PPC specialists who want actionable skills quickly.
4. PPC Fundamentals – Semrush Academy
Semrush’s free course is well-organised and helpful for picking up PPC theory. I used it to refresh my understanding of keyword and bidding logic when Google’s interface changed.
What I liked:
Easy to follow, quick to complete, and includes a certification.
What could be better:
Not enough real account walkthroughs or optimisation workflows.
Best for:
Anyone brushing up on SEM basics or preparing for an entry-level PPC job.
5. Search Engine Marketing Nanodegree – Udacity
This is one of the most comprehensive paid SEM programmes I’ve joined. It covers Google Ads, analytics, conversion tracking, and campaign optimisation in depth.
What I liked:
Mentor support, graded assignments, and realistic PPC exercises.
What could be better:
Requires time and effort. Not suitable if you want a quick course.
Best for:
Marketing professionals who want a serious, career-building SEM qualification.
6. The Complete SEO Course – Reliablesoft
Even though this is technically an SEO programme, I included it because understanding how organic and paid search work together makes you much stronger at SEM.
What I liked:
Clear explanation of search intent and SERP analysis, essential skills for keyword research.
What could be better:
Not focused on paid campaigns.
Best for: Anyone managing both SEO and SEM, or running a business where both channels matter.
7. Advanced SEM Training – Various Providers
There are many advanced-level SEM courses, especially from PPC consultants. I took one of these specialised programmes, and the focus was on automation, bid strategies, AI-driven optimisation, and advanced segmentation.
What I liked: Deep dives into campaign strategy, cross-channel optimisation, and PMax troubleshooting.
What could be better: They assume you already know Google Ads well.
Best for: SEM specialists aiming for senior PPC roles.
8. SEM Certification – IntelliPaat
This mid-level course blends theory with practical demonstrations. It’s more affordable than many premium programmes.
What I liked: Hands-on examples, structured modules, and instructor support.
What could be better: Some modules felt slightly outdated compared to 2026 Google Ads features.
Best for: Self-paced learners who want a clear step-by-step curriculum.
9. SEM Course Collection – ClassCentral
This is a directory, not a course. But I used it when comparing options and found it incredibly helpful to find SEM courses from universities, training platforms, and independent instructors.
What I liked: Wide selection, reviews, and up-to-date recommendations.
What could be better: You still need to pick and evaluate each course yourself.
Best for: Anyone undecided and exploring multiple learning paths.
10. Ultimate Google Ads Training – Udemy
This is the most budget-friendly course on the list. I took it because of the high number of student reviews, and it delivered solid foundations.
What I liked:
Practical examples from real small business campaigns, plus lifetime access.
What could be better:
Not updated frequently enough to cover Google’s newest automation features.
Best for:
Beginners who want good value without high cost.
Conclusion: Which SEM Course Should You Choose?
There’s no single “best” course because it depends on your experience, goals, and budget.
Here’s a simple recommendation:
-
Total beginners: Google Ads for Beginners (Coursera)
-
Marketers wanting SEM + full digital skills: Google Digital Marketing Certificate
-
Practical SEM to run real campaigns: Reliablesoft Google Ads Course
-
Advanced PPC professionals: Udacity or advanced SEM specialist courses
-
On a budget: Udemy’s Google Ads Training
But courses alone won’t make you good at SEM. You need real practice, live data, and continuous optimisation.
If your goal is not only to learn SEM but also to apply it effectively for your business, MediaPlus Digital provides SEM services designed for Singapore companies that need campaigns managed professionally. From keyword strategy to campaign setup, landing page optimisation, tracking, and scaling, we handle the entire process to help you get real results faster.



